Petts Wood station is designed to offer utmost convenience, and it shows through its extensive list of facilities. The ticket office is open from 5:45 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ays, making it effortless to buy or collect tickets. There's ample support for travelers with mobility challenges, as the station boasts step-free access and accessible ticket machines situated across the location. Though there aren't accessible toilets, thorough staff assistance is available around the clock to aid travelers.
While waiting for your train, you can relax in heated waiting rooms available from early morning to early evening. There are refreshment facilities, including a coffee kiosk, ensuring you don't miss your caffeine fix. If cycling is more your speed, you'll find space for 40 bicycles, ensuring secure racks even though CCTV coverage is absent.

At Putney train station, you can expect convenience at every turn. The ticket office is operational from Monday to Saturday between 06:25 to 20:10, and Sunday from 07:10 to 20:10. In the absence of staff, the numerous ticket machines are always available, ensuring passengers can purchase tickets and collect their online bookings at any time. Accessible ticket machines are equipped to handle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, providing inclusivity for all users.
Though there is no luggage storage or waiting rooms, passengers can rest easy knowing there's CCTV coverage throughout the premises, ensuring safety at all times. While Putney station does not offer refreshment facilities or shops, there's an ATM for your convenience.
Putney station prides itself on accessibility, offering step-free access across all platforms, making it user-friendly for passengers with mobility difficulties. Although there are no wheelchair-accessible taxis directly available at the station, staff are always on hand to assist customers moving through the station or boarding trains.
Particularly noteworthy is the availability of accessible toilets, although other amenities such as seating areas and baby changing facilities are absent. Public Wi-Fi is available, allowing you to stay connected while on the move.
